The following information lists the population statistics and breakdown for the 10988 zip code. The total population is 722, of which, 287 are male and 435 are female. With a total area of 8.04 square miles, the population density is 79.1 people per square mile. The median age of the population is 33.9 years old. Income & Economic Characteristics
The median inflation-adjusted family income in the 10988 zip code is $100924. This is 42.49% greater than the national average. This income places 8.2% of the population below the poverty line. The average retirement income for individuals in this zip code (for those that have it) is $36155. Education
In the 10988 zip code, 93.2% of individuals over 25 years old have a high school degree or higher, and 30.1% have a bachelors degree or higher. Occupation and Work Characteristics
In the 10988 zip, there are an estimated 380 people in the labor force, of which, 380 are employed, and 0 are unemployed. There are a total of 0 people in the armed forces. The average commute time for this zip code is 27.8 minutes. Of the total people that work, 30 worked from home and 372 commuted. The average number of hours worked is 38.3. Housing
The median home value for the 10988 zip code is 250000. There is an estimated 237 number of occupied housing units, the median gross rent in is $1223 per month, and the average monthly housing costs are estimated to be $1302.
